March 12, 1982 CBP MEMORANDUM TO : All Commercial Banks Authorized to Engage In Expanded Banking Activities, the Development Bank of the Philippines (DBP) and the Land Bank of the Philippines (LBP) Pursuant to Monetary Board Resolution No. 188 dated January 29, 1982, the following guidelines shall govern availments against the special credit facility of the Central Bank for medium and long-term financing to commercial banks authorized to engage in expanded banking activities (unibanks), the DBP and the LBP as embodied under Circular No. 846 dated February 1, 1982: SECTION 1. Purpose The special credit facility shall be granted to provide financial assistance to viable industries engaged in high priority activities and for investments by the abovementioned banks in equities of subsidiaries/affiliates and other firms as authorized under the unibanking law. This financial assistance may also be utilized for investments by the said banks in high grade shares listed in the stock exchanges as may be determined by the Central Bank in consultation with the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C). Eligible Projects/Equity Investments Projects eligible for this special credit facility through the unibanks, DBP and LBP shall be those considered as high priority economic activities including, but not limited to the following: a. Projects registered under the Investment Priority Program (IPP), Export Priority Program (EPP), and Agricultural Priority Program (APP), of the Board of Investments; b. Small and medium scale industries; c. Production of export goods and services; d. Export trading of non-traditional items; e. Health and educational projects; and f. Facilities for shipping and freight services. Proceeds of the loans pertaining to Items a. to f. of this Section shall be utilized for (a) working capital requirements, (b) acquisition of plant sites and construction of factory buildings and facilities, (c) local purchases of machinery and equipment or (d) development/expansion of existing projects, or a combination of any or all of these purposes. The special financing facility may also be availed of against investments in equities of subsidiaries/affiliates and other firms as well as in high grade shares mentioned in the preceding section. SECTION 3. Eligible Collateral Papers offered as collateral shall be subject to the eligibility requirements provided for under Section 88-A of R.A. 265, as amended, and under Circular No. 846, dated February 1, 1982, specifically the following: a. Financial Assistance The payments, installments or amortizations to be pledged or assigned shall be those falling due on a staggered basis i.e., quarterly, semi-annually, annually, over a period not exceeding ten (10) years from the date of loan application, which shall in no case be in arrears and are adequately secured by real or chattel mortgages related to transactions covering high priority projects, mentioned in Section 2 above. Repayments on principal may be allowed a grace period of one (1) or two (2) years, provided that the maturity period of the assigned accounts will not be beyond five (5) years and ten (10) years, respectively, and provided further that interest shall be collected at the end of each scheduled amortization period; b. Equity Investments 1. The applicant bank's holdings of shares of stock of its subsidiaries/affiliates and equities in other firms shall be subject to the limitations under Section 37-43 of Circular 739 on equity investments of unibanks. 2. High grade shares to be pledged shall be those listed in the stock exchanges as mentioned in Section 1 hereof; LexLib SECTION 4. Documents Required To avail of advances under this special credit facility, the following documents and supporting papers shall be submitted: a. Application for loan or advance in the prescribed form together with the rediscount schedule(s) (Annex A) and the covering promissory note signed by two (2) duly authorized officers of the bank in favor of the Central Bank; b. Deed of Assignment covering the payments, installments or amortizations offered as security for the loans, for advances covering high priority projects; c. Collateral promissory notes duly endorsed by two (2) authorized officers of the bank; d. Real estate mortgages with the corresponding transfer certificate of title/chattel mortgages with the latest inventory listing and valuation as well as the appraisal report on the collateral offerings; e. Certification of the applicant bank to the effect that the payments, installments or amortizations to be pledged or assigned to the Central Bank are in no case currently in arrears and that they are related to credit operations which are adequately secured by mortgages; LexLib f. Copy of the latest audited financial statements of the bank's borrowers; and g. In the case of advances against investment in equities, the shares of stock offered as collaterals together with the covering Deed of Pledge. SECTION 5. Loan Values, Rediscount Rates and Maximum Bank Lending Rates The loan values, rediscount rates and maximum bank lending rates of the papers offered as security for the loan or advance shall be as follows: CB Rediscount Maximum Bank Collateral Loan Value Rate Lending Rate a. Pledge or assignment of 75% 11% p.a. 16% p.a. payments installments or amortizations on loans pertaining to high priority projects of bank's borrowers falling due within a period not exceeding ten (10) years b. Investment in equities of 70% 14% p.a. affiliates/subsidiaries/ other firms as well as in high grade securities The maximum bank lending rate shall be the effective rate, inclusive of service and other charges, and shall apply only the rediscounted portion thereof. SECTION 6. Maturity Period The maturities of the loans or advances from the Central bank shall be as follows: Collateral Maturity Period a. Pledge or assignment or payments, installments or amortizations covering high priority projects: 1 For working capital requirements Not exceed three (3) years; and/or refinancing thereof; non-renewable 2 For acquisition of fixed assets, Not to exceed ten (10) years; development/expansion of existing non-renewable projects and/or refinancing b. Shares of stock of subsidiaries/ Not to exceed seven (7) years; affiliates/other firms non- renewable c. High grade securities Not to exceed one (1) year SECTION 7. Other Terms and Conditions a. Availment maturing within one (1) year by unibanks, DBP and LBP of this credit facility shall be chargeable against their respective unutilized basic rediscounting ceiling; b. Proceeds of advances under this facility shall not be utilized to finance the repayment of foreign exchange obligations or to service exchange requirements of projects except in case of the importation of capital equipment which shall be limited to an amount equivalent to $1 million. LexLib c. Rediscounted loans to eligible projects shall be subject to the single borrower limitation under Section 23 of R.A. 336, as amended; d. Syndicated loans shall be acceptable only if the participating banks are eligible under this program; and e. The evaluation of the project financed shall be the responsibility of the lending bank. Additional conditions may be authorized by the CB to be imposed by borrowing banks as circumstances warrant, to ensure the continuing financial viability of CB-assisted projects. SECTION 8. Repayments with Central Bank The equivalent loan values of the assigned payments, installments or amortizations due plus accrued interest shall be automatically debited against the demand deposit account of the borrowing bank with the Central Bank not later than the tenth (10th) day of the month following the scheduled payment date. Likewise, the loan values of the collateral promissory notes for advances against the aforementioned investments in equities or high grade shares shall be automatically debited against the bank's demand deposit account upon their maturities. The corresponding loan value of collections received by the bank before the due dates of the assigned payments, installments or amortizations and on maturities of the promissory notes as well as any cash dividends on the pledged shares of stock shall be remitted immediately to the Department of Loans and Credit, Central Bank, to be applied in partial/full payment of its outstanding obligations. SECTION 9. Effectivity These guidelines shall take effect immediately. (SGD.) JAIME C. LAYA Governor
